Overview

Branch Medical Group, a subsidiary of Globus Medical Inc., manufactures a wide range of implants for spinal and orthopedic applications. The Manufacturing Technician is responsible for performing assembly, weld, mold, and test operations on electromechanical medical devices, ensuring products meet company standards.

Responsibilities

  • Assembles, welds, solders, and tests medical devices and related parts using microscopes and applicable tools.
  • Locates and corrects problems by performing visual inspection of parts.
  • Tests units using automated computerized test equipment.
  • Examines medical devices and related assemblies after molding operations to locate bubbles, nicks, and/or excess epoxy.
  • Utilizes small drills, reamers, taps, and knives to access bubbles and remove excess epoxy.
  • Patches and repairs bubbles or voids using syringes and small tools; bakes parts to cure epoxy patches.
  • Kits, assembles, bonds, coats, and processes medical devices and related parts using microscopes and applicable tools.
  • Repairs and corrects devices and related components using microscopes and applicable tools.
